Output 96bf981dddeb80686394730b9dfa8226729730a3d8e474e5f5acb4faafa02e3d:0

value
591713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0518469fef4f868163a3fa32f2fe0b9dc0fda241 OP_EQUAL
address
329xPDjveoEE4JXE5Gm83htXeQCehQsfe8
transaction
96bf981dddeb80686394730b9dfa8226729730a3d8e474e5f5acb4faafa02e3d
confirmations
333072
spent
true